How To Write Scalable ASP.NET |
So you've written the new MySpace and it's getting lots of use - but the more users you get, the s-l-o-w-e-r the whole thing runs. In this session we'll discuss strategies, hints and tips that you can use to write ASP.NET that scales effectively as your user base grows. This will include: how to cache HTML output so your page doesn't have to render every time, how to cache data so you don't have to get it from the database every time, how to reduce your Viewstate to a few bytes in just three lines of code, how to shrink your JavaScript so it gets to the client faster, why letting the GridView do its' own paging is a bad idea, how to do successful load-balancing.

Code Generation:- Reflection, CodeDom and Dynamic Code |
| Why waste your time writing code when you can write code to do it for you ? Take a quick look at some of the .NET technologies that allow you to examine, create, and dynamically execute code on-the-fly. |
